Abstract

The utility model discloses a snowflake beef production drying device, which comprises a box body, wherein a clapboard is vertically and fixedly connected inside the box body, the clapboard divides the box body into an installation chamber and a drying chamber, a plurality of circular drying nets are horizontally arranged in the drying chamber, a rotating mechanism for driving the drying nets to rotate beef to uniformly dry the beef is arranged in the box body, a drying mechanism for blowing hot air to the drying nets to rapidly dry the beef is arranged right above the drying nets, the utility model is also provided with a drying mechanism, hot air is blown to the beef through an air drying pipe to realize air drying of the beef, and heat in wet air is reused through an air inlet pipe and a dehumidifier to improve the utilization rate of the heat and reduce the energy consumption of a heater, the utility model is also provided with a rotating mechanism, the rotating toothed ring is used for driving the drying nets to rotate, so that the beef on the drying nets is uniformly contacted with hot air, avoid beef dryness degree difference, improve the drying efficiency of beef.

Background
The snowflake beef means that fat is deposited among muscle fibers to form obvious red and white beef which is similar to marbling, contains a large amount of fatty acid required by a human body, and has higher or lower nutritional value than that of common beef.
At present, the drying mode for the snowflake beef is that the snowflake beef is directly placed in the drying device to be dried, and because a heater in the drying device can only be installed on the bottom of a box body or a side wall, the temperature of the center of the drying device is lower than the temperature of two sides, so that the drying degree of the beef in the drying device is different, and the efficiency of beef drying is influenced.
Meanwhile, most of drying devices adopting hot air drying directly discharge wet air to the outside of the device, waste heat cannot be reused, heat waste is caused, energy consumption of a heater is improved, drying cost is further improved, and the drying device is inconvenient for users to use.

The utility model discloses a theory of operation is:
during the use, start heater 9, air-discharge pump 11 and dehumidifier 15, heater 9 heats the air in the hot-blast frame 8, air-discharge pump 11 blows hot-blast wind in the hot-blast frame 8 to go out in the tuber pipe 10, go out in the tuber pipe 10 blows hot-blast air-dry pipe 12, air-dry pipe 12 blows hot-blast beef of drying net 4 upper end through venthole 13 on, thereby dry the beef, and the humid air to the drying chamber passes through air-supply line 14 and flows back on the dehumidifier 15, dehumidifier 15 dehumidifies the humid air, retrieve the dry hot-air in the hot-blast frame 8 again.
Meanwhile, the motor 17 is started, the output end of the motor 17 drives the rotating shaft 19 to rotate, the rotating shaft 19 drives the gear 20 to rotate, the gear 20 drives the rotating toothed ring 16 to rotate along the inner wall of the clamping groove 18, and the rotating toothed ring 16 drives the drying net 4 to rotate, so that beef on the drying net 4 is uniformly contacted with hot air, different beef dryness is avoided, and the beef drying efficiency is improved.
